Transaction 43fc8aa4271b43c99dbe933ce039c00fcb545dfa0b18634bd1d35f630eadac94

1 Input
2 Outputs
  • 43fc8aa4271b43c99dbe933ce039c00fcb545dfa0b18634bd1d35f630eadac94:0
  • value  6370500
    address  14WUmFHc2TwaCovBbSrdFTd5YdaeNd9MdE
  • 43fc8aa4271b43c99dbe933ce039c00fcb545dfa0b18634bd1d35f630eadac94:1
  • value  233798500
    address  18vqzXSsELdur8VqVSHasmBbw7WZh2Ekpe